Description du poste

Are you ready to challenge your expertise in the field of FPGA based SoC prototyping and enable shorter time to market product deliveries playing a key role between design and firmware teams?

U-Blox SoC Verification team is expanding its mission and looking for a talented and experienced FPGA based SoC Prototyping engineer. Our members are passionate experts who thrive for solving concrete challenging problems paving the way to deliver to U-Blox customers the best products on time. In addition to that, you will experience true opportunities of self-initiative and empowerment of individuals willing to take an active role in our flat verification organization. If you are looking for true challenges and growth, the team is looking forward to hearing from you.

You are an ASIC/SoC digital design and or verification engineer, with prior achievements in FPGA based ASIC/SoC prototyping missions and are interested in scaling up your impact and responsibilities, then we would like to talk to you.

We encourage you to apply if this role excites you – even if you think you may not meet all the requirements. We are always looking for curious, outstanding individuals and great potential.

This is full-time hybrid working role available in Thalwil (Switzerland), Leuven (Belgium) and Athens (Greece). We are an equal opportunity employer and do not accept unsolicited applications from staffing agencies.

Your mission:
  • Take ownership of the FPGA based SoC prototyping strategy, implementation and prototypes validation. This covers also the hardware setup.
  • Port ASIC RTL into FPGA friendly and synthesizable RTL, mapping (Floorplan, constraints) and verify it using Simulation and in Lab environment.
  • Achieve alignments between the design and the firmware teams to deliver on-time as required functional prototypes versions which enable us to achieve early firmware development.
  • Continuous improvement of the internal FPGA prototyping flows and methodology (verification and back-end).
  • Hardware / Firmware System bring-up, troubleshooting and support the prototype users.
Your Skills and Experience:
  • Hands on experience of multiple successful full SoC project cycles where you have achieved FPGA prototypes of Low Power SoC’s on AMD and Altera and the associated support and trouble shooting. AMD Ultrascale+ is a must.
  • Firm expertise in AMD and Altera FPGA backend flow.
  • Experience in troubleshooting systems which combine hardware platforms, design, and firmware.
  • A problem-solving mind set and experience: curious, proactive, detail-oriented, doer and motivated by shared success.
  • Solid experience in ASIC design knowledge (architecture, clock tree, verification, modeling).
